Could AI Develop Personality?

Artificial Intelligence (AI) has come a long way in recent years, with significant advancements allowing it to perform complex tasks and make decisions previously reserved for humans. With these advancements, the question of whether AI could develop a personality has become increasingly relevant.

Personality, traditionally seen as a set of distinctive characteristics, traits, and behaviors that make an individual unique, is often thought of as something inherently human. However, as AI continues to evolve, there has been growing interest in the idea of AI developing its own unique personality.

One of the key arguments in favor of AI developing personality is the potential for machine learning algorithms to adapt and evolve based on their interactions and experiences. Just as humans learn and develop their personalities over time, AI systems could theoretically do the same. By continuously analyzing and learning from their interactions with users and their environment, AI systems could develop personalized responses and behaviors, leading to the emergence of distinct “personalities.”

Furthermore, as AI becomes more integrated into various aspects of our daily lives, the idea of AI having a personality could enhance user experience. AI systems with personalized personalities could better understand and cater to the needs and preferences of individual users, leading to more meaningful and engaging interactions.

However, the development of AI personalities also raises ethical and philosophical questions. If AI were to develop personalities, how would this impact human-AI interactions? Would users become emotionally attached to AI systems, blurring the lines between human and machine relationships? Additionally, the ethical implications of AI systems with personalities making decisions on behalf of humans raise concerns about accountability and transparency.

Despite these challenges, researchers and developers continue to explore the potential for AI to develop personalities. Some argue that the emergence of AI personalities could lead to more empathetic and intuitive systems, better equipped to understand and respond to human emotions and needs. Others caution that the development of AI personalities requires careful consideration of the ethical and societal implications.

In conclusion, the question of whether AI could develop a personality raises important considerations for the future of AI technology. While the idea presents potential benefits in terms of user experience and interaction, it also introduces complex ethical and philosophical questions. As AI continues to advance, it is crucial to carefully navigate the implications of AI developing personalities and ensure that ethical considerations are front and center in the development of this technology.
